Russian authorities threaten to detain Navalny if he does not appear in Russia by Tuesday morning

Navalny is currently in Germany after receiving treatment at the Berlin Charite clinic following his August poisoning with nerve agent Novichok.

The Russian Federal Penitentiary Service said in a statement on Monday that by remaining in Germany after recovering “from his illness”, Navalny was violating the terms of his suspended sentence. The opposition politician considers that the case is politically motivated.

“Based on [Lancet] publication, AA Navalny was discharged from the Charite Clinic on September 20, 2020 and, by October 12, all the symptoms of his disease have passed “, it is shown in the statement of the Federal Penitentiary Service.

“Thus, the convicted person does not fulfill the obligations assigned to him by the court and evades the control of the criminal inspection [service]. “

The service adds that Navalny was ordered to report to the Russian criminal control unit; otherwise, he will be liable and the suspended sentence will be replaced by a real one.

Navalny’s lawyer, Vadim Kobzev, wrote on Twitter late that he had received an order from the criminal control services ordering Navalny to appear in Moscow by 9 a.m. Tuesday.

The case, often referred to as the “Yves Roche case,” dates back to 2014, when Alexey Navalny and his brother Oleg were convicted of embezzlement of about $ 500,000 from two Russian companies between 2008 and 2012. One of the companies was affiliated with a product. french cosmetics. the company, Yves Rocher, and the investigation claimed that Navalny laundered part of the amount. Both were sentenced to three and a half years in prison, but Alexey’s sentence was suspended.

Navalny responded to the news in an Instagram post saying, “Like I said, somewhere there is [Vladimir] Putin in his bunker, beating and shouting “Why didn’t he die?” and if he did not die, then he is twice guilty and now we will close him. “

“But if the Lancet is recognized at the state level, where is the poisoned criminal case ?!” he added.

Navalny’s press secretary, Kira Yarmysh, wrote on Twitter: “It’s fantastic. The Penitentiary Service knows full well that Navalny is being treated in Germany trying to jump on the last train (Alexey’s probationary period ends on December 30!) And ask him to come forward for inspection. Tomorrow! “

The State Department issued the most decisive statement from the Trump administration last week, blaming Russia’s Navalny Poison Security Service a few days after CNN reported the first direct evidence of the agency’s involvement in the poisoning.

The State Department would not explain why the US did not bring any cost to Russia for this poisoning or issued an earlier statement. Wednesday’s statement came after repeated requests for comment from CNN.

An investigation by CNN in collaboration with the investigative journalism site Bellingcat revealed that a team of FSB toxins, consisting of about six to 10 agents, followed Navalny for more than three years before being poisoned in August. with the lethal nerve agent.
The report was followed by the revelation of a Russian agent sent to Navalny’s tail that they planted the nerve agent in panties, a detail that appeared when Navalny called the man and, presenting himself as a member of the National Security Council of Russia, pressed him for details of the operation.
